Output 527139e716f44104b371bf76d592fe64f805e4e4abd5766b84c36c89e975500c:7

value
86089
script pubkey
OP_0 OP_PUSHBYTES_20 d5f9899481d255c31512a57b80cc63e9aaa6784c
address
bc1q6hucn9yp6f2ux9gj54acpnrrax42v7zv9jju4k
transaction
527139e716f44104b371bf76d592fe64f805e4e4abd5766b84c36c89e975500c
spent
true